The government has allowed the plying of vehicles and opening of shops with conditionas that the health guidelines are maintained. Members of the law enforcement agencies are working with the field administration to implement the government's directives.
The DMP on Thursday conducted raids across the capital and fined 12 organisations, 12 vehicles and 102 people for not following proper health rules, said DMP Deputy Commissioner (Media) Md Walid Hossain.
During the time, six motorcycles were fined Tk 1,000 under Ramna division, while six shops and nine persons were fined Tk 10,400 under Motijheel division.
Twenty five persons were fined Tk 5,700 under Gulshan division and 17 persons were fined Tk 4,300.
Besides, DMP's mobile court also fined six shops, 51 people and six vehicles a total of Tk 21,400 on charge of violating the health guidelines during the period.
